With the perfect casting coup, Cadillac won hands down with their Superbowl ad which saw Timothee Chalamet as Edward Scissorhands son.

“This is the story of a boy with scissors for hands,” Ryder’s Kim says in voiceover.

Aided by his mother – which saw Winona Ryder reprise her role as Kim – Just like his father, Edgar Scissorhands has the same everyday issue’s, from attracting magnets, cutting the bell cord on the bus, to coming up with artistic creations at his fast-food job to the dismay of his boss. With the bus driver refusing to let Edgar, board the bus, the melancholy Edgar finally gets his own car.

The ad uses Edgar’s different abilities to illustrate the advantages of the LYRIQ’s hands-free driving feature, called Super Cruise.

It was pretty surreal to have Timothée play my son, Edgar,” Ryder said. Timothée is an incredible guy — so talented and sweet. I felt a pretty instant bond with him.”  

Released in 1990, Edward Scissorhands, played by Johnny Depp, was directed by Tim Burton and saw Edward, a synthetic man with scissor hands, taken in by Peg (Dianne West), a kindly Avon lady, after the passing of his inventor. Things take a turn for the worse when he is blamed for a crime he did not commit. The film also starred Anthony Michael Hall and Alan Arkin.
